  • Understanding Leatherwork: Techniques and Expert Insights

    Leatherworking is more than gluing pieces together. It’s a craft grounded in skillful stitching, precise cutting, and the choice of appropriate leather types. When hiring a leatherworker, understanding key technical aspects can protect you from common disappointments.

    Firstly, consider the leather quality. Full-grain leather is ideal for durability and natural beauty, but it requires experienced hands to work correctly. Second, stitching methods—hand-stitching versus machine stitching—affect both strength and aesthetics. Hand-stitching offers better longevity but takes more time and expertise. Third, hardware like buckles and rivets must complement the leather type and piece's intended use. Poorly matched hardware can cause early failure.

    Alternate approaches exist, such as eco-friendly vegetable tanning versus chrome tanning; each changes the leather’s feel and aging process. A skilled leatherworker will guide you through these choices based on your project’s needs.
